225 dnl # Detect name used for the additional SPL Module.symvers file. If one
226 dnl # does not exist this is likely because the SPL has been configured
227 dnl # but not built. The '--with-spl-timeout' option can be passed
228 dnl # to pause here, waiting for the file to appear from a concurrently
229 dnl # building SPL package. If the file does not appear in time, a good
230 dnl # guess is made as to what this file will be named based on what it
231 dnl # is named in the kernel build products. This file will first be
232 dnl # used at link time so if the guess is wrong the build will fail
233 dnl # then. This unfortunately means the ZFS package does not contain a
234 dnl # reliable mechanism to detect symbols exported by the SPL at
235 dnl # configure time.

406 dnl # Check CONFIG_DEBUG_LOCK_ALLOC
408 dnl # This is typically only set for debug kernels because it comes with
409 dnl # a performance penalty. However, when it is set it maps the non-GPL
410 dnl # symbol mutex_lock() to the GPL-only mutex_lock_nested() symbol.
411 dnl # This will cause a failure at link time which we'd rather know about
412 dnl # at compile time.
414 dnl # Since we plan to pursue making mutex_lock_nested() a non-GPL symbol
415 dnl # with the upstream community we add a check to detect this case.
